2.3 Adding Cards
The PCI passive backplane accepts both PCI-bus and ISA-bus
CPU and I/O cards. We recommend all-in-one cards. They are
durable, and save valuable slot space by bundling a CPU card with
hard disk and floppy disk controllers, as well as serial and parallel
ports.
Open the rear door (see Section 2.2) and then slowly slide the card
in and carefully press it into the backplane socket. Secure it with a
screw to the side mounting bar. (See Fig. 2-3). Connect the wires.
Install additional cards as needed. When you have finished, reat-
tach the door.
